I am sure by now all you brothers have tried this.
I did buy 'two' bundles about June time too, figuring if it is not good enough, I could feed it to the cows.
The first smoke, soon after I received, didn't have much too it, but nothing bad about it.
I rested my two bundles in my humidor for about 2 months.
Ever since then, I am totally amazed how good the smoke is.
The construction is very nice and clean, burn is razor sharp, draw is very easy with plenty smoke.
In general, it is medium slightly toward mild, but not so mild at all.
It is tosty, nuddy, and creamy to my taste.
Good for everyday smoke.
Today, I ordered 'four' bundles, and I will be set for a while.
When it sells out, I will miss them a lot, but I had my fair share of them.
It is a good smoke, so go ahead and indulge yourself.
